CBLL1, also known as HAKAI (meaning ‘destruction’ in Japanese), or RNF188 (RING finger protein 188), is a 491 amino acid protein that contains one C2H2-type zinc finger and one RING-type zinc finger. CBLL1 is believed to function as an E3 ubiquitin-protein ligase that accepts a ubiquitin residue from an E2 ubiquitin-conjugating enzyme and immediately transfers that residue to a protein that is targeted for degradation. More specifically, upon activation of c-Src, CBLL1 interacts with and ubiquitinates tyrosine-phosphorylated E-cadherin, thereby targeting the E-cadherin complex for endocytosis and disrupting epithelial cell-cell contacts. Via its role as an E-cadherin regulator, CBLL1 participates in cell adhesion and may also be involved in the regulation of epithelial-mesenchymal transitions.
Function:
Promotes ubiquitination of several tyrosine-phosphorylated Src substrates, including CDH1, CTTN and DOK1. Targets CDH1 for endocytosis and degradation (By similarity).
Subunit:
Homodimer. Interacts with tyrosine-phosphorylated SRC substrates.
Similarity:
Contains 1 C2H2-type zinc finger.
Contains 1 RING-type zinc finger.
